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 4 ACMG points: 4P and 0B. PM2PP3_Moderate

The NM_005443.5(PAPSS1):c.1823C>T(p.Pro608Leu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

PAPSS1 (HGNC:8603): (3'-phosphoadenosine 5'-phosphosulfate synthase 1) Three-prime-phosphoadenosine 5-prime-phosphosulfate (PAPS) is the sulfate donor cosubstrate for all sulfotransferase (SULT) enzymes (Xu et al., 2000 [PubMed 10679223]). SULTs catalyze the sulfate conjugation of many endogenous and exogenous compounds, including drugs and other xenobiotics. In humans, PAPS is synthesized from adenosine 5-prime triphosphate (ATP) and inorganic sulfate by 2 isoforms, PAPSS1 and PAPSS2 (MIM 603005).[supplied by OMIM, Mar 2008]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sAug 01, 2022The c.1823C>T (p.P608L) alteration is located in exon 12 (coding exon 12) of the PAPSS1 gene. This alteration results from a C to T substitution at nucleotide position 1823, causing the proline (P) at amino acid position 608 to be replaced by a leucine (L).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
